Kombibad Paffrath is a water park in Bergisch Gladbach, Rheinisch-Bergischer Kreis, North Rhine-Westphalia which is located on Borngasse. Kombibad Paffrath is situated nearby to the sports venue An der Paffrather Mühle, as well as near the playground Kamp.| Tap on a place to explore it |
